During the 2020-2021 academic year, Saint Peter's University handed out 6 bachelor's degrees in visual & performing arts. This is a decrease of 33% over the previous year when 9 degrees were handed out.

Of the 6 visual & performing arts students who graduated with a bachelor's degree in 2020-2021 from Saint Peter's College, about 17% were men and 83% were women.

The majority of the bachelor's degree graduates for this major are Hispanic or Latino.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 67% of grads fell into this category.
